Talking 4x4 Fixed (Transfer Case Control Module)

Ok, In another thread I posted that my sons ZR2 was having problems with his 4x4, the Encoder Motor was making a weird noise, or no noise, I tried another Encoder Motor And had the same issue, after some searching on the internet I found that the transfer case control module sometimes gets corroded, this was the case with my sons, not only was it corroded one of the pins had corroded to the point where it had broken off, I took a look at the prices of the box $200+ for a new one , I took apart the module, soldered a wire to the leg with the broken pin, ran the soldered wire out of the control module box and soldered it to the corresponding wire in the vehicle harness, 4x4 works great.

Hope that this helps someone else out..

Good to know...i was lucky...mine only needed a good cleaning.
Harness looks like future suspect though...this will be something for me to try when the time comes.

1999 blazer Lt 4x4 with automatic trans and auto 4x4 ..... upon start up wants it automatically goes into 4x4 auto and will not shift out of. cleaned up eccm connectors like was recommended in here but issue stil remains service 4x4 light is on and only way to get it into 2 whell drive is disconnect front dif wires for 4x4 ..... need help is there something i am missing a step i have over looked
